Job description

Derekhpath is seeking a Product Technical Architect on behalf of a confidential, venture-backed company in the Bay Area.

This role is a strong fit for an architect who enjoys the technical side of design, documentation, permitting, product improvement, and cross-functional coordination. The company is building a repeatable physical product at scale, so this is not a traditional one-off project role.

The Product Technical Architect will help maintain, improve, and coordinate the documentation systems that support the company’s core product. As a Product Technical Architect, you'll be working closely with Architecture, Engineering, Manufacturing, Procurement, Operations, and field teams to keep drawings, details, materials, and technical documentation accurate as the product evolves.

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op and maintain architectural plans, specifications, details, and technical documentation for a repeatable building product.
  • Support permitting and approval processes, including documentation updates, revisions, and coordination with internal teams.
  • Maintain and update Revit documentation, Field Installation Drawings, Field Kits, and related technical drawing packages.
  • Coordinate with Engineering, Manufacturing, Procurement, Operations, and field teams on documentation updates, material changes, RFIs, and installation questions.
  • Support product improvement and cost reduction efforts through vendor coordination, quote review, sample review, shop drawing review, internal design reviews, procurement coordination, and documentation updates.
  • Coordinate documentation across Revit, Onshape, BOMs, non-modeled material lists, part numbers, and procurement data.
  • Respond to RFIs and update drawings, Field Installation Drawings, and Field Kits as needed to resolve manufacturing or field installation issues.
  • Work directly with Procurement to review purchase orders, part numbers, materials, and updated documentation for upcoming builds.
  • Coordinate with Structural and MEP teams when product changes require updates or feedback from those disciplines.

Why This Role

This is a good opportunity for an architect who wants to stay close to how technical design decisions actually get built, revised, and improved over time.

Instead of only producing drawings and moving to the next project, this role stays connected to the product as it changes. The work is focused on improving documentation, coordination, material information, field installation details, and the systems behind repeatable execution.
